|
|||||||||||||||||||||||||||
On Fri, Jul 01, 2005 at 02:21:15AM +0200, Jacob Sparre Andersen wrote: > Keld Jørn Simonsen skrev: > > > anbefalingen var at ekstern kodning, i filer, på > > netværksinterfaces var utf-8, mens intern programmering > > var 32 bit. > > Den anbefaling må vi så hellere se at få ændret til et krav > om at alle grænsesnit køre med 32 bit tegnkodning. Lidt mere: Hvorfor? Anbefalingen tilsikrer at al programmering med tegn foregår i 32-bit, som du ønsker. Det, der sker er at al kodet tekst konverteres til intern 32 bit, så det kan behandles på en ensartet og nem måde, og så når behandlingen er overstået konverteres det så til ekstern repræsentation igen når data sakl udskrives. Den eksterne repræsentation kan iøvrigt være alle slags tegnsæt, incl utf-8 utf-16 og ucs4. C++ følger ca denne model, og C kan også følge denne model. Hilsen keld
|
||||||||||||||
|
||||||||||||||